Official - Juve, Gouano will sign for three years
"Prince Desir Gouano is now of Juventus." This was confirmed this morning as "La Gazzetta dello Sport." The 17 year old defender that Juventus are getting from Le Havre, training transalpine currently in Ligue 2, will sign a three-year contract.
